Understanding the Mobile Home Market on Craigslist
The mobile home market on Craigslist is diverse and dynamic, catering to a wide range of buyers and sellers. Before diving into the search process, it's essential to understand the nuances of this market and what to expect. Here's an overview:
- Craigslist offers a wide variety of mobile homes, from basic models to luxury units.
- Prices can vary significantly depending on factors such as location, condition, and amenities.
- Many sellers on Craigslist are private individuals, which can lead to more flexible negotiations.
When exploring mobile homes for sale on Craigslist, keep in mind that the platform is unregulated. Therefore, it's crucial to conduct thorough research and due diligence to ensure a safe and successful transaction.

Utilize Craigslist's Advanced Search Features
Craigslist offers advanced search features that can enhance your search experience. By leveraging these tools, you can filter results based on:
- Price range
- Bedrooms and bathrooms
- Distance from your location
These filters will help you narrow down your options and focus on the most relevant listings.
Evaluating Mobile Home Listings on Craigslist
What to Look for in a Listing
When evaluating mobile home listings on Craigslist, pay attention to the following details:
- Clear and high-quality photos that showcase the interior and exterior of the home.
- Detailed descriptions that include information about the home's size, age, and features.
- Contact information for the seller, preferably with a phone number or email address.
Be wary of listings that lack essential details or seem too good to be true, as they may indicate potential scams.
Assessing the Seller's Reputation
Trustworthiness is key when dealing with private sellers on Craigslist. To assess a seller's reputation:
- Ask for references or previous buyer testimonials if possible.
- Research the seller's background through social media or other online platforms.
- Meet the seller in person and inspect the property before making any commitments.
Taking these steps will help you build confidence in the seller and the transaction process.
Negotiating the Price of a Mobile Home
Understanding Market Value
Before entering negotiations, it's important to understand the market value of the mobile home you're interested in. Factors that influence market value include:
- The age and condition of the home
- Location and proximity to amenities
- Recent sales of similar properties in the area
Armed with this knowledge, you'll be in a better position to negotiate a fair price.
Effective Negotiation Techniques
When negotiating the price of a mobile home, consider the following techniques:
- Start with a reasonable offer that reflects the home's market value.
- Highlight any issues or repairs that may need to be addressed.
- Be prepared to compromise and find a mutually beneficial agreement.
Remember, negotiation is a two-way street, and maintaining a respectful tone will improve your chances of success.
Inspecting the Mobile Home Before Purchase
Hiring a Professional Inspector
Before finalizing the purchase of a mobile home, it's crucial to have it inspected by a professional. An inspector can identify potential issues such as:
- Structural damage
- Electrical and plumbing problems
- Pest infestations
Addressing these issues before purchase can save you significant costs down the line.
Conducting Your Own Inspection
In addition to hiring a professional, you can conduct your own inspection by:
- Checking for signs of water damage or mold
- Testing appliances and fixtures
- Examining the roof and foundation for wear and tear
Combining professional and personal inspections will give you a comprehensive understanding of the home's condition.
Financing Options for Mobile Homes
Exploring Loan Options
Financing a mobile home can be achieved through various loan options, including:
- Traditional bank loans
- Manufactured home loans
- Personal loans
Each option has its own requirements and interest rates, so it's important to compare them carefully.
Understanding Down Payment Requirements
Most lenders require a down payment for mobile home loans. The amount typically ranges from 5% to 20% of the home's purchase price. Consider your financial situation and budget accordingly.
Legal Considerations When Buying a Mobile Home
Title and Ownership
Ensure that the mobile home you're purchasing has a clear title and that the seller is the rightful owner. A title search can help verify this information and prevent potential legal issues.
Zoning and Land Regulations
Before buying a mobile home, research the zoning laws and land regulations in your desired location. Some areas have restrictions on where mobile homes can be placed, so it's important to confirm compliance.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id
Recognizing Scams
Unfortunately, scams are prevalent on platforms like Craigslist. To avoid falling victim, watch out for:
- Unusually low prices
- Requests for upfront payments via wire transfer
- Pressure to make a quick decision
Trust your instincts and proceed with caution if something seems off.
Overlooking Hidden Costs
Purchasing a mobile home comes with additional costs beyond the purchase price. These may include:
- Transportation fees
- Hookup fees for utilities
- Ongoing maintenance expenses
Factor these costs into your budget to avoid financial surprises later on.
